The contract pertains to the supply of trenchless rehabilitation materials essential for sewer pipeline restoration, specifically including CIPP liners, grout, and point repair kits. These materials are critical for non-invasive rehabilitation of aging sewer infrastructure, enabling efficient repair without extensive excavation. The obligation falls under a subcontract arrangement, with the North American Industry Classification System code 326199 indicating classification under other plastic product manufacturing, aligning with the production of specialized polymeric rehabilitation components. The solicitation was posted on July 10, 2026, with a response deadline set for August 26, 2026, giving potential suppliers approximately six weeks to submit proposals. The contracting authority is the Oconee Joint Regional Sewer Authority in South Carolina, and the materials will be used for performance within the agency’s service area, though specific locations are not detailed. All bids must meet technical and quality specifications required for sewer rehabilitation projects, and while no set-aside provisions are designated, adherence to industry standards and timely delivery will be essential to ensure seamless integration into ongoing infrastructure maintenance programs.

CCTV Inspection and Cleaning of Gravity Sanitary Sewer Pipeline and Manholes
Solicitation # 2027-01
The Oconee Joint Regional Sewer Authority is soliciting contractor services to conduct CCTV inspections and cleaning of approximately 6,582 linear feet of 8-inch, 6,599 linear feet of 10-inch, 10,138 linear feet of 12-inch, 3,412 linear feet of 15-inch, 233 linear feet of 16-inch, 7,120 linear feet of 18-inch, 101 linear feet of 20-inch, and 1,076 linear feet of 21-inch gravity sanitary sewer pipelines, along with 160 associated manholes. All inspections must utilize the NASSCO evaluation scoring system to generate standardized reports detailing the condition of the assets, and heavy cleaning services may be required in select areas where accumulation or blockages are significant. The scope emphasizes accurate documentation and compliance with industry-standard assessment protocols to support infrastructure maintenance and planning. Proposals are due by August 26, 2026, at 6:00 PM, with the solicitation posted on July 10, 2026. The contract is under the jurisdiction of the South Carolina state agency, with work to be performed within the Oconee Joint Regional Sewer Authority’s service area.
